As a Front-end Developer you will work collaboratively in multi-disciplinary agile scrum teams to develop, modify and maintain user interfaces for new digital services. Using agile methods, you will work closely with other members of the scrum team throughout the development cycle in order to design, build, test, maintain and support the new digital services.
As a Front-end developer you will:
- Build, deploy and operate outstanding digital services within an agile environment that meet well-defined user needs
- Deliver application designs that meet web standards, ensuring that key elements are built in from the outset
- Collaborate with Design Specialists to translate designs into high quality websites, apps, HTML emails, and interactive experiences
- Contribute to the development and continual enhancement of products
- Partner with Product Managers, Design Specialists, Business Analysts and Software Developers to facilitate a consistent user experience
- Participate in the rapid development of user-driven digital prototypes
- Work in cross ¬functional teams to write and test production quality, sustainable code for world -class user interfaces for new and existing systems
- Ensure that new and updated digital services are thoroughly tested for accessibility and can be maintained and improved over the long ¬term.
- Provide mentorship and/or line management for more junior Front-end Developers where necessary
- Contribute to a culture of continual improvement in which key systems “owned” by your digital service team are regularly analysed, maintained and improved
- Contribute to a robust automated test suite to work in a continuous integration environment
- Become involved in the wider web development community (outside of Mercator), building relationships with other Front-end Developers and identifying best practices we can adopt
- Sharing knowledge of tools and techniques with technical and non-technical team members within Mercator
